RES 0.007 OHM 1% 2W 2512

CSNL2512FT7L00 is a Chip Resistor - Surface Mount manufactured by Stackpole Electronics Inc. RES 0.007 OHM 1% 2W 2512. Key specifications: operating temperature -55°C ~ 170°C, package / case 2512 (6432 Metric), size / dimension 0.250" L x 0.125" W (6.35mm x 3.18mm), power (watts) 2W.
